19. electromagnetic radiation frequency represents:\nthe color intensity of light waves\nnumber of waves passing a point per second\ntotal energy of a single wave\ndistance between wave peaks

Answer

Brief Explanations:

The frequency of electromagnetic radiation is defined as the number of waves that pass a given point per second. It is measured in hertz (Hz). Color intensity is related to amplitude, energy of a single - wave is related to frequency but not what frequency represents, and the distance between wave peaks is wavelength.

Answer:

Number of waves passing a point per second
